Article: Timeless advice.(public relations men)

According to one of the St. Louis area's most prominent public relations men, the profession needs to do a better job of maintaining ethical standards and helping others understand its work.

"If I may be permitted a strong personal opinion, I should say we are not propagandistic manipulators-not simply because we do not know how to hypnotize, but also because we possess a sense of morality which prompts us to provide an ethical, professional service to management, to clients and society," he said.
